JOB SUMMARY

Equinix Global Events is seeking a qualified Event Content Manager to join our award-winning global team. The event content manager is responsible for the overall strategy and development of event agendas and programming designed to optimize the attendee experience. In this role, a successful candidate will collaborate with internal Equinix stakeholders and event team peers to design, plan, and develop content and messaging for events. This event portfolio could include internal executive offsite meetings, global sales meetings, customer events, tier 1 tradeshows and corporate events.

Responsibilities

The event content manager is responsible for leading the planning process with internal stakeholders to create the overall agenda and supporting creative elements for Equinix events, with the end goal of executing an exceptional attendee experience. Duties will also include writing attendee communications; developing executive presentations and scripts; writing content and copy for event registration sites; and much more. The ideal candidate is an experienced content and communications professional with experience supporting senior executives. They must be highly organized and detail-oriented, able to work in a fast-paced environment and have direct experience managing events.

As the event content manager, you will:

  • Collaborate with event stakeholders to set the event strategy, including objectives, key messaging, and vision for the event
  • Plan, manage, and design the event agenda and supporting content that aligns with business goals and priorities
  • Select and present outside speaker options to event stakeholders and manage the relationship and contracting process with speakers.
  • Collaborate with the design and creative services teams to produce custom branding assets
  • Edit, proofread, and improve content messaging as needed
  • Analyze attendee feedback to generate ideas that improve the overall experience
  • Collaborate with internal teams and external vendors to deliver work on time and within budget
  • Maintain and manage milestones with cross-team dependencies in AirTable (our online Project Management tool)

For tradeshows you will:

  • Research and advise on event sponsorships, speaking opportunities, and brand activations that align with business goals
  • Propose and design exhibit booth layouts and floor plans to meet the show goals and objectives
  • Collaborate with the design and creative services teams to produce custom branding assets
